When I reload a window or door family after I’ve done some minor changes (ad or remove a parameters) I get “the references of the highlighted dimensions are no longer parallel” message. I’m then obligated to remove the references in order to load the family. All my dimensions and spot elevations are removed then . This is a huge problem if we have to go through all of the views and ad new dimensions and spot elevations each time a family is modified and reloaded. I’m sure there is a solution for this.
